Abiodun Commends Arewa Group, Promises Support for Empowerment Drive

FIC Report (Ogun State) – Ogun State Governor, Prince Dapo Abiodun, reassures its administration’s commitment to empowering the Arewa community through targeted capacity-building programmes aimed at enhancing their productivity and contribution to the society.

The assurance was given by the governor on Tuesday,while receiving members of the South West Arewa Community’s Renewed Hope Agenda for Asiwaju 2027, led by its Director-General, Alhaji Shehu Usman, during a courtesy visit to his office in Oke-Mosan, Abeokuta.

Abiodun emphasised the need to equip individuals with relevant skills to prevent them from being exploited for destabilising activities while commending the community for its peaceful coexistence with host communities.

” We will focus on ensuring that we provide human capital development for our Arewa brothers so they will not be used as tools for destruction. I assure you that whatever I can do as governor to support this initiative, I will do”, Abiodun said.

While highlighting the dangers of youth idleness, he noted that meaningful engagement and access to opportunities are crucial in steering young people away from negative influences.

“An idle mind is a devil’s workshop that’s why we must give people a sense of belonging and engage them on available opportunities- what they can do with their lives. Many youths become tools in the hands of dubious individuals due to idleness,” he added.

Abiodun lauded his willingness to collaborate with the group in designing empowerment initiatives specific to the needs of the community.

He said, “I will be happy to work with you to develop programmes that will empower your people. You should identify what they can do, how they can be engaged, and how they can positively impact their lives”.

Governor Abiodun went further to commend the group for its leadership role within the Arewa community in the South West asserting that such efforts help curb misinformation among diverse groups.
